Merge tag 'drm-misc-next-2021-05-12' of git://anongit.freedesktop.org/drm/drm-misc into drm-next
drm-misc-next for 5.14:
UAPI Changes:
* drm: Disable connector force-probing for non-master clients
* drm: Enforce consistency between IN_FORMATS property and cap + related
driver cleanups
* drm/amdgpu: Track devices, process info and fence info via
/proc/<pid>/fdinfo
* drm/ioctl: Mark AGP-related ioctls as legacy
* drm/ttm: Provide tt_shrink file to trigger shrinker via debugfs;
Cross-subsystem Changes:
* fbdev/efifb: Special handling of non-PCI devices
* fbdev/imxfb: Fix error message
Core Changes:
* drm: Add connector helper to attach HDR-metadata property and convert
drivers
* drm: Add connector helper to compare HDR-metadata and convert drivers
* drm: Add conenctor helper to attach colorspace property
* drm: Signal colorimetry in HDMI infoframe
* drm: Support pitch for destination buffers; Add blitter function
with generic format conversion
* drm: Remove struct drm_device.pdev and update legacy drivers
* drm: Remove obsolete DRM_KMS_FB_HELPER config option in core and drivers
* drm: Remove obsolete drm_pci_alloc/drm_pci_free
* drm/aperture: Add helpers for aperture ownership and convert drivers, replaces rsp fbdev helpers
* drm/agp: Mark DRM AGP code as legacy and convert legacy drivers
* drm/atomic-helpers: Cleanups
* drm/dp: Handle downstream port counts of 0 correctly; AUX channel fixes; Use
drm_err_*/drm_dbg_*(); Cleanups
* drm/dp_dual_mode: Use drm_err_*/drm_dbg_*()
* drm/dp_mst: Use drm_err_*/drm_dbg_*(); Use Extended Base Receiver Capability DPCD space
* drm/gem-ttm-helper: Provide helper for dumb_map_offset and convert drivers
* drm/panel: Use sysfs_emit; panel-simple: Use runtime PM, Power up panel
when reading EDID, Cache EDID, Cleanups;
Lms397KF04: DT bindings
* drm/pci: Mark AGP helpers as legacy
* drm/print: Handle NULL for DRM devices gracefully
* drm/scheduler: Change scheduled fence track
* drm/ttm: Don't count SG BOs against pages_limit; Warn about freeing pinned
BOs; Fix error handling if no BO can be swapped out; Move special
handling of non-GEM drivers into vmwgfx; Move page_alignment into
the BO; Set drm-misc as TTM tree in MAINTAINERS; Cleanup
ttm_agp_backend; Add ttm_sys_manager for system domain; Cleanups
Driver Changes:
* drm: Don't set allow_fb_modifiers explictly in drivers
* drm/amdgpu: Pin/unpin fixes wrt to TTM; Use bo->base.size instead of
mem->num_pages
* drm/ast: Use managed pcim_iomap(); Fix EDID retrieval with DP501
* drm/bridge: MHDP8546: HDCP support + DT bindings, Register DP AUX channel
with userspace; Sil8620: Fix module dependencies; dw-hdmi: Add option to
not load CEC driver; Fix stopping in drm_bridge_chain_pre_enable();
Ti-sn65dsi86: Fix refclk handling, Break GPIO and MIPI-to-eDP into
subdrivers, Use pm_runtime autosuspend, cleanups; It66121: Add
driver + DT bindings; Adv7511: Support I2S IEC958 encoding; Anx7625: fix
power-on delay; Nwi-dsi: Modesetting fixes; Cleanups
* drm/bochs: Support screen blanking
* drm/gma500: Cleanups
* drm/gud: Cleanups
* drm/i915: Use correct max source link rate for MST
* drm/kmb: Cleanups
* drm/meson: Disable dw-hdmi CEC driver
* drm/nouveau: Pin/unpin fixes wrt to TTM; Use bo->base.size instead of
mem->num_pages; Register AUX adapters after their connectors
* drm/qxl: Fix shadow BO unpin
* drm/radeon: Duplicate some DRM AGP code to uncouple from legacy drivers
* drm/simpledrm: Add a generic DRM driver for simple-framebuffer devices
* drm/tiny: Fix log spam if probe function gets deferred
* drm/vc4: Add support for HDR-metadata property; Cleanups
* drm/virtio: Create dumb BOs as guest blobs;
* drm/vkms: Use managed drmm_universal_plane_alloc(); Add XRGB plane
composition; Add overlay support
* drm/vmwgfx: Enable console with DRM_FBDEV_EMULATION; Fix CPU updates
of coherent multisample surfaces; Remove reservation semaphore; Add
initial SVGA3 support; Support amd64; Use 1-based IDR; Use min_t();
Cleanups
